Summer Institute for Mission files (1976-1985) contain director's reports, participant lists and addresses, participant biographical and registration material, child-care program information, and financial correspondence. Director's reports include faculty, staff, and speaker lists; letters and other material sent to faculty and participants; participant schedules and a reading bibliography; summaries of group discussion; and Institute midterm and final evaluations.
